Position Overview

We are seeking an ambitious, driven early-career professional who is eager to build a meaningful career in environmental consulting. This role offers hands‑on exposure to diverse projects across environmental, civil, geotechnical, geostructure, and construction materials testing disciplines, with a strong emphasis on groundwater compliance and environmental work that directly impacts clients and communities. You will work side‑by‑side with experienced engineers and geologists, gaining real‑world field and office experience, developing technical expertise, and progressing toward professional licensure in a supportive, growth‑oriented environment. The position is intentionally designed to provide variety and accelerated learning, with approximately 60% office‑based technical reporting and up to 40% fieldwork supporting active projects.

Qualifications
  • Bachelor’s degree in Geology, Hydrogeology, Environmental Science, or related field
  • 0–3 years of environmental consulting experience.
  • Experience with contaminant transport hydrogeology preferred.
  • Ability to obtain professional licensure within five years.
  • Valid driver’s license and ability to authorize driving record review.
  • Ability to travel throughout the southeastern United States (up to 20%).
Key Responsibilities
  • Prepare technical reports, memoranda, plans, specifications, and proposals.
  • Conduct environmental due diligence, regulatory compliance, and permitting.
  • Perform statistical analysis of laboratory data.
  • Assist with ASD, ACM, and CAP preparation.
  • Prepare geologic maps and cross‑sections.
  • Observe monitoring well and methane probe installations.
  • Log and classify rock core.
  • Collect groundwater, surface water, soil, and sediment samples.
  • Maintain field logs, QA/QC documentation, and instrumentation.
  • Assist with project coordination and client communication.
